Abstract:Saturated clays with different water content and different pore water natures have different compressive deformation mechanism. Loose and high water content clayey soils saturated with gravity water, fit Terzaghi consolidation theory. Dense and low water content clayey soils contained absorbed bound water only don’t fit it. This paper presents test results of variation of pore water pressure and volume strain of a clay sample saturated with gravity water during a high pressure triaxial compression test. The aforementioned viewpoint has been verified preliminary.
